Phew! After (what I consider to be) the utterly dreadful and drab second LC episode, things are mostly back on track with this one.
It's not clever or original like the 1st one, and has almost none of that episode's quirky charm. But it's a solid HOG, with vastly improved graphics over both the earlier episodes, no problems running in HD, and decent (if unoriginal) puzzles. Also, I didn't turn the music off; so it obviously wasn't completely irritating like some HOGs seem to get away with.
Some 'flaws' in the HO puzzles, though. [spoiler]A shuttlecock is labled as a 'birdie'. A 'snowdrop' turned out to be a sunflower. And using 'helm' to refer to a ships wheel was a bit obscure.[/spoiler] Now; these may just be terms I'm not familiar with, or maybe just odd translations. Completely threw me, anyhow. And when there are quite obviously two books in a scene and only one counts.. irritating. (There are other examples, but I can't remember them now.)
Decent bonus chapter, too.
Recommended if you enjoy HOGs; this fits right in with most of them. Not recommended if you are looking for anything original, challenging or particularly engaging.
I short; a fairly good, standard HOG which, if you like that kind of thing is worth a look.

This is [I]Love Chronicles[/I] #3, which is a drop in quality for the series. The game feels like it was rushed to release, with some scenes not being very coherent or well drawn. There are some imprecise click boxes for items, ambiguous descriptions for hidden objects, and translation and language bugs, especially in the bonus chapter.
The bottom line is that it's not great but it does have good puzzle mini-games and a familiar gameplay for the genre. I'm giving it a thumbs up because I did enjoy it, but a rather weak recommendation unless you really want to play all of these. It's skippable.
